摘要
用pH-电位滴定法测定了在25℃,离子强度I=0.10(KNO_3)条件下,镉(Ⅱ)、锌(Ⅱ)与水杨酸、5-溴水杨酸、5-磺基水杨酸和3,5-二硝基水杨酸在水溶液中形成二元配合物的1,2级稳定常数。结果表明配合物的稳定性与取代水杨酸配体的碱性强度之间存在直线自由能关系。
The first and sencond order equilibrium constants of binary coordination compounds of Cd (Ⅱ) and Zn (Ⅱ) with salicylic acid and its derivatives were determinated. A linear free energy relationship between the stability of coordination compounds and the basicity of salicylic acids was gived and discussed.
